STABLE ISOTOPES OF OXYGEN

OXYGEN: 8 protons/8 neutrons At. Mass = 16

• Isotopes: variants in nature that have more or less neutrons than the norm (dominant)

• In the natural world the Standard Mean Ocean Water (SMOW) today contains 2 atoms of Oxygen that have 8 protons and 10 neutrons = mass 18 for every 1000 atoms of “normal” oxygen – mass 16.

• This is measured as the del (delta = difference) of that isotope to the norm: i.e. δO18 = 2 o/oo and measurements are in reference to SMOW

STABLE ISOTOPES OF OXYGEN

IN SEA WATER H2O

OXYGEN in sea water: in reference to SMOW

= positive in glacials (more ice)

= negative farther back in time (less ice)

PROBLEM: no fossil sea water; therefore we rely on measurements from CaCO3 from foram shells, etc. that are in equilibrium with sea water (i.e. proxy data)

ICE CORE DATA

EMPIRICAL DATA: Gas bubbles = % CO2, % O2, N2, etc.

• Compare: actual measurements you can compare to values today

PROXY DATA: δO18, δC13 , δH2 ,(deuterium), etc. from H2O and correlate it to CaCO3 from Ocean samples

• Interpret: e.g. δO18: ice volume, temperature, salinity

EMPIRICAL AND PROXY DATA

ACEX Azolla core

• >8 metre ACEX core with 90% Azolla

• Azolla occurs as laminated layers

• indicates Azolla deposited in situ

• bottom-water anoxia at ACEX site
